AR-15 Handguard Upgrades: A Buyer's Guide

Wiki Article

Upgrading your AR-15's foregrip is a fantastic way to improve both its aesthetics and performance. A new rail system can dramatically alter ergonomics, provide attachment points for essential accessories like lights and lasers, and even enhance heat dissipation. This compilation breaks down the most common types available – from free-floating rails and quad rails, to minimalist and lightweight options – so you can make an informed decision. Consider your intended use: are you primarily interested in competition, hunting, or home security? Different styles offer varying degrees of customization and functionality. Material choices like aluminum, polymer, and even carbon fiber all impact weight, durability, and cost. Think about the mounting system; KeyMod and M-LOK are the most prevalent, but older AR-15s may still require traditional rails. Finally, don't forget to check for compatibility with your existing upper and barrel length – a proper fit is absolutely crucial for reliable operation.

KeyMod vs. M-LOK: Choosing the Right AR-15 Handguard

Selecting the ideal AR-15 handguard can feel surprisingly complex, primarily due to the persistent debate surrounding KeyMod and M-LOK attachment systems. Neither offer a standardized method for mounting accessories, but their design philosophies differ, impacting everything from aesthetics to overall robustness. M-LOK, initially launched by Magpul, utilizes scalloped slots, relying on a larger surface area for accessory retention and here distributing pressure across a wider area. This tends to result in a more secure attachment, particularly with heavier or bulkier accessories. Conversely, KeyMod utilizes smaller, more closely spaced slots, allowing for a lighter handguard profile and, theoretically, more flexibility in accessory placement. However, KeyMod's design can sometimes be perceived as less stable, especially with certain accessories. Ultimately, the "best" system hinges on individual needs. Consider the types of accessories you intend to employ, your aesthetic desires, and the overall weight and balance you seek in your AR-15 platform – careful evaluation of these factors will guide you to the optimal choice.

AR-15 Handguard Installation: A Step-by-Step Tutorial

Upgrading your AR-15 with a new rail system is a relatively straightforward task for the moderately experienced shooter, but careful attention to detail is absolutely critical. This tutorial outlines the necessary processes to ensure a safe and functional replacement. First, always prioritize protection – ensure the firearm is unloaded and clear of any ammunition. Then, depending on the type of rail you’re installing (free-float, drop-in, etc.), you'll typically need to remove the existing parts, which might involve pin removal tools and potentially some heat application. Next, meticulously wipe down the upper platform to ensure proper fit. Following this, carefully place the new system, ensuring it’s correctly oriented and that all set screws are tightened to the manufacturer's specifications. Finally, re-install any needed parts and conduct a thorough function check to verify proper operation. Don't forget to consult your handguard's instructions for specific guidance.

Premium AR-15 Handguards: Materials & Construction

The quality of an AR-15 handguard significantly impacts both performance and aesthetics, and this is largely dictated by the materials and methods employed in its creation. Many high-end options move beyond basic polymer, opting for robust aluminum, often 6061 or 7075, known for their strength and heat dissipation. Carbon fiber are also increasingly common, offering exceptional lightweight properties and rigidity, though often at a higher price point. Construction can vary – some handguards are monolithic, meaning they are machined from a single block of material, ensuring maximum structural integrity, while others are multi-piece designs utilizing screws and precisely fitted sections. The interior layout for wires and accessories is another critical aspect, with premium handguards frequently incorporating dedicated space for easy management and a clean, functional appearance. Surface treatments, like hard anodizing or Cerakote, are vital for corrosion resistance and a durable, attractive look, further distinguishing them from standard selections.
